4-3. Do-it-yourself maintenance
If you push the tire pressure reset switch accidentally
n
If initialization is performed, adjust the tire inflation pressure to the speci-
fied level and initialize the system again.
When the initialization of the tire pressure warning system has
n
failed
Initialization can be completed in a few minutes. However, in the follow-
ing cases, the settings have not been recorded and the system will not
operate properly. If repeated attempts to record tire inflation pressure
settings are unsuccessful, have the vehicle inspected by your Toyota
dealer.
When operating the tire pressure warning reset switch, the warning
l
light does not flash (The tires cannot be initializes whiled the vehicle
is moving.).
After driving for a certain period of time since the initialization has
l
been completed, the warning light flashes.
Routine tire inflation pressure checks
n
The tire pressure warning system does not replace routine tire inflation
pressure checks. Make sure to check tire inflation pressure as part of
your routine of daily vehicle checks.
